H. Nakajima is a scholar working on Biomedical Engineering, Mechanics of Materials and Organic Chemistry. According to data from OpenAlex, H. Nakajima has authored 24 papers receiving a total of 352 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Biomedical Engineering, 8 papers in Mechanics of Materials and 7 papers in Organic Chemistry. Recurrent topics in H. Nakajima’s work include Slime Mold and Myxomycetes Research (8 papers), Chemical synthesis and alkaloids (7 papers) and Ultrasonics and Acoustic Wave Propagation (6 papers). H. Nakajima is often cited by papers focused on Slime Mold and Myxomycetes Research (8 papers), Chemical synthesis and alkaloids (7 papers) and Ultrasonics and Acoustic Wave Propagation (6 papers). H. Nakajima collaborates with scholars based in Japan, France and United States. H. Nakajima's co-authors include Tsuyoshi Mihara, Yoshikazu Ohara, Noburô KAMIYA, Robert D. Allen and Mikio Takeda and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Cell Biology and Journal of the American College of Cardiology.
